How Does Tea Grow? A Quick Guide

Tea, one of the world’s most cherished beverages, originates from the Camellia sinensis plant. This evergreen shrub or small tree thrives in humid, tropical, and subtropical regions, primarily found in countries like China, India, Sri Lanka, and Kenya. Interestingly, the growth of tea plants dates back thousands of years, tracing its roots to ancient China, where its cultivation began in the Yunnan province. Over centuries, the cultivation techniques have evolved, but the essential requirements for growing tea remain quite similar, focusing on climate, soil type, and care.

Climate Requirements for Tea Cultivation

The climate plays a pivotal role in nurturing tea plants. Generally, tea thrives in regions that offer mild temperatures, ample rainfall, and well-distributed moisture throughout the year. Ideally, they prefer temperatures between 60°F and 80°F (15°C to 27°C). High humidity is another crucial aspect, as it enables the leaves to attain their vibrant green color and rich flavors. Areas that experience a monsoon season allow for optimal growth, with rainfall between 40 to 100 inches annually. Furthermore, tea plants are sensitive to frost conditions, so planting in frost-free zones is critical for their health and productivity.

The Role of Soil in Tea Growth

Soil composition directly influences the quality and flavor profile of tea. Well-draining, acidic soils with a pH between 4.5 and 6.5 are ideal for tea cultivation. In fact, sandy loam or clay loam provides the perfect balance of mineral content and drainage capabilities. The presence of organic matter in the soil bolsters nutrient availability, leading to healthier plants and richer budding. Regions with volcanic soil are particularly prized for tea cultivation, as they tend to be incredibly fertile. The interaction between soil and the plant roots plays a fundamental role in how effectively the tea plant can absorb nutrients and water.

When it comes to starting tea plants, growers typically utilize two primary methods: seeds and cuttings. While seeds can be sown directly into the soil, they tend to have a lower germination rate and require specific conditions to thrive. Most commercial plantations prefer cuttings, as this method ensures the young plants are genetically identical to the parent plant, thus maintaining quality standards. Propagating through cuttings involves selecting healthy shoots, which are then planted in nurseries for several months until they develop roots strong enough for transplantation to the fields.

Field Planting and Spacing

After the young tea plants are ready for field planting, they are usually spaced strategically to support growth and facilitate easy harvesting. Proper spacing allows for air circulation, which is essential for preventing disease, and enables sunlight to reach all parts of the plant, promoting robust leaf development. Generally, the plants are planted in rows about 3 to 5 feet apart, depending on the variety and local growing conditions. This meticulous arrangement reflects how much thought goes into maximizing tea yield and quality.

Watering and Irrigation Practices

Watering is indispensable in maintaining the health of tea crops. Tea plants require significant moisture, especially during their formative years. Growers often implement irrigation systems to ensure consistent moisture levels, particularly in areas that do not receive adequate rainfall. Drip irrigation has become a popular method for its efficiency; it delivers water directly to the roots, minimizing evaporation and runoff. This practice not only conserves water but also provides the plants with a steady and reliable supply of moisture.

Fertilization Techniques for Optimal Growth

To foster robust growth, tea plants often require regular feeding. Fertilizers rich in nitrogen, phosphorus, and potassium are typically applied throughout various stages of growth. These nutrients aid in lush leaf development and enhance the overall health of the plant. The application technique is crucial; growers often utilize a method called “top dressing,” where fertilizers are spread on the soil surface, allowing them to integrate into the soil with rainfall or irrigation. Organic fertilizers, like compost and manure, have also gained popularity in tea cultivation, promoting sustainability and enhancing soil health.

Pest and Disease Management

Another fundamental aspect of tea cultivation is the management of pests and diseases. Like any agricultural endeavor, tea plants are susceptible to various pests such as aphids, caterpillars, and beetles. Growers regularly monitor plants for signs of infestations and may employ integrated pest management (IPM) strategies that include biological controls and organic pesticides. This approach reduces the reliance on chemical treatments, which is critical for maintaining the quality of organic teas and protecting the delicate ecosystems surrounding tea plantations.

Harvesting Techniques and Timing

Tea leaves are typically harvested multiple times throughout the growing season, usually during the early spring months when the buds and young leaves are at their most tender and flavorful. The traditional method involves hand-plucking the top two leaves and a bud, known as the “two leaves and a bud” approach. This method may be labor-intensive, but it ensures that only the best quality leaves are picked. Generally, the timing of the harvest significantly influences the flavor profile of the tea. The first flush—harvested after the dormancy period—yields the most delicate and aromatic leaves.

Processing and Post-Harvest Care

Once harvested, the fresh tea leaves undergo several critical processing steps to develop their unique flavors and aromas. These processes include withering, rolling, oxidizing, and drying. Each of these stages can vary dramatically depending on the type of tea being produced—green, black, oolong, or white—affecting the final product’s taste and quality. Proper post-harvest care is essential; leaves must be handled with care to prevent bruising and to maintain their integrity during processing.
